Foto's met ingesloten Exif zijn niet te plaatsen.

Hulp nodig bij je installatie of kom je ergens niet uit?
Probeer phpBB3.2! Problemen lossen we samen met je op.
Plaats reactie
LourensvanUrk
Berichten: 5
Lid geworden op: 29 aug 2017, 12:08
Locatie: N.O.P / Flevoland
Contacteer:

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door LourensvanUrk » 09 sep 2017, 12:45

  • Wat is het probleem?
    Het plaatsen van foto's lukt niet als er Exif in de foto zit.

    Wanneer ontstond het probleem?
    Na de update van 3.1.9 naar 3.2.1.

    Adres van je forum:
    http://www.photosite2.nl/index.php

    Extensies op je forum:
    Verschillende, maar uitschakelen heeft geen effect.

    Huidige stijl:
    Carbon, maar het probleem bestaat óók als we teruggaan naar Prosilver.

    phpBB versie:
    3.2.1

    Waar is je forum gehost:
    ???

    Heb je onlangs iets veranderd aan je forum?
    Geüpdate naar 3.2.1

Sinds de update is het niet altijd meer mogelijk om foto's te plaatsen.
Ik heb het kunnen herleiden naar het aanwezig zijn van Exif in foto's.
Het gaat hier om een fotoforum, waar de leden zelf foto's in topics kunnen plaatsen, en Exif is best wel belangrijk in een foto.

De melding die verschijnt is:
Afbeelding
Hier is de melding dat de afbeelding maar maximaal 1024 pixels hoog mag zijn (maar de foto is toch echt kleiner!).
Maar soms is de melding dat de afmetingen niet te bepalen zijn.

Het gaat in dit voorbeeld om onderstaande foto die (vreemd genoeg) hier wél geplaatst kan worden???
Afbeelding


Met het zoeken hier binnen het forum, kwam ik op het volgende topic:
viewtopic.php?f=100&t=60977&p=464355&hilit=jpg#p464355
Dit lijkt heel erg op het 'probleem' wat wij nu hebben.
Onderin dat topic wordt aangegeven dat het (toen?) een bug in phpBB 3.2 was, die in phpBB 3.2.1 opgelost zou zijn:
https://tracker.phpbb.com/browse/PHPBB3-15103

En hierboven blijkt dat het hier op het forum ook inderdaad wél werkt.
Er wordt dan wel gesproken over 3.2.1 RC1....
Kan het zijn, dat ik die RC1 nog apart moet installeren?
En zoja, waar zou ik die dan kunnen downloaden.
Mijn zoektocht hiernaar heeft nog niets opgeleverd......

De grote vraag voor mij is dus, waarom ik hier wél foto's kan plaatsen, terwijl dit op www.Photosite2.nl niet lukt.

Iedereen alvast bedankt voor het meedenken aan een oplossing voor ons!
De Titanic was gebouwd door professionals.
De Ark door amateurs.

LourensvanUrk
Berichten: 5
Lid geworden op: 29 aug 2017, 12:08
Locatie: N.O.P / Flevoland
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door LourensvanUrk » 10 sep 2017, 09:25

Inmiddels ben ik zelf al "iets" verder gekomen.
Tijdens mijn zoektocht over het web kwam ik een stukje tegen over een "JFIF Header" in afbeeldingen, en een "rollback van de fast-image-size lib".
Nu ben ik geen phpBB programmeur/specialist en ik heb (had?) er dan ook geen idee van hoe of wat ik zo'n "rollback van de fast-image-size lib" zou moeten uitvoeren.
Maar met deze informatie ben ik gaan zoeken in de phpBB bestanden van het forum.
Hierbij kwam ik de directory: "......\vendor\marc1706\fast-image-size" tegen.
En onder het moto:
Baat het niet, kan ik altijd weer terug!
Heb ik (in een test-omgeving) alle files in deze directory vervangen door die van phpBB 3.2.0
En wat blijkt :o .
Het plaatsen van foto's werkte weer zoals gewenst!
Ik heb verschillende testen uitgevoerd, en voor zover ik kon controleren, werkte bijna alles weer naar behoren.
Wat niet werkt, is de mogelijkheid om de grootte van de afbeeldingen (in pixels) aan te passen.
Die is wél zichtbaar in het beheerderspaneel, maar het aanpassen van deze waarden heeft geen verandering tot gevolg.
Maar we hebben toch (nog?) geen plannen om deze te gaan aanpassen.

Ons forum werkt weer. Maar het lijkt er dus op, dat er nog steeds een "probleem" in de fast-image-size lib van 3.2.1 zit.
En of dit er nu door komt dat sommige foto bewerkingsprogramma's zich niet houden aan de standaard JFIF Header, of dat het iets anders is?
Voor een fotoforum is het toch wel vervelend.

En lopen we nu het risico dat we ergens nog weer andere(?) problemen tegen komen omdat ik een deel van de files heb vervangen door die van een oudere versie phpBB?

En hoe het met een volgende update van phpBB gaat is natuurlijk ook maar weer afwachten......
De Titanic was gebouwd door professionals.
De Ark door amateurs.

Jim
Berichten: 3900
Lid geworden op: 21 feb 2007, 14:53
Locatie: Groningen
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door Jim » 10 sep 2017, 10:20

LourensvanUrk schreef:
10 sep 2017, 09:25
Maar met deze informatie ben ik gaan zoeken in de phpBB bestanden van het forum.
Hierbij kwam ik de directory: "......\vendor\marc1706\fast-image-size" tegen.
En onder het moto:
Baat het niet, kan ik altijd weer terug!
Heb ik (in een test-omgeving) alle files in deze directory vervangen door die van phpBB 3.2.0
En wat blijkt :o .
Het plaatsen van foto's werkte weer zoals gewenst!
Dat klinkt als een bug dan als het met 3.2.0 files wel werkt. En de auteur van deze library (Marc1706) is de Hoofd Ontwikkelaar van phpBB. ;)

Zou je dit willen rapporteren als een bug (graag zo gedetailleerd mogelijk) in de Bug Tracker van phpBB? Dan kan ons ontwikkelaarsteam er naar gaan kijken en er voor zorgen dat de (mogelijke) bug bij nieuwe versies van phpBB hopelijk opgelost is.
Jim Mossing Holsteyn - Beheerder
Documentatie | Algemene voorwaarden | Wiki

Heb je suggesties over het verbeteren van phpBB.nl of andere site-gerelateerde vragen? Stuur me een PB!

LourensvanUrk
Berichten: 5
Lid geworden op: 29 aug 2017, 12:08
Locatie: N.O.P / Flevoland
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door LourensvanUrk » 10 sep 2017, 19:32

Oei, daar vraag je me wat.
Ik heb gekeken bij de Bug Tracker waar je naar verwijst.
En ik daarvoor heb me ook aangemeld bij phpBB.com.
Maar eerlijk gezegd ben ik een behoorlijke "noob" op gebied van php en dus ook phpBB.
Ik snap er dus niet zo heel veel van.
Wel heb ik gezien, dat het probleem waar "wij" nu tegenaan lopen al eerder ter sprake geweest is.
En ook dat het opgelost zou zijn, wat dus blijkbaar toch niet het geval is.

Met wat ik daar nu gelezen en ervan begrepen heb, ben ik nog een keer wat aan het proberen geweest binnen de testomgeving.
Ik ben er nu achter dat ik maar èèn file hoef te vervangen en niet de hele directory.
En het gaat dan om de file: ....vendor\marc1706\fast-image-size\lib\Type\TypeJpeg.php
Die file vervangen door de zelfde file uit versie 3.2.0, en de .jpg files zijn te plaatsen.
En met de file uit versie 3.2.1, komen de eerder genoemde meldingen over "te grote afmetingen".
Zoals de naam doet vermoeden, zou dit een snelle manier zijn om de afmetingen van foto's te achterhalen.
Echter wordt deze informatie blijkbaar niet altijd even consequent in de files verwerkt (of gelezen?), met als gevolg dat de controleslag die door 3.2.1 uitgevoerd wordt niet altijd accuraat is.
Hierdoor wordt er een foute afmeting gerapporteerd (mogelijk die van de originele foto, terwijl die inmiddels verkleind is?) en wordt de foto niet geplaatst.
Of dit nu een fout is van het gebruikte fotobewerkingsprogramma's, of dat het een bug is in phpBB durf ik dan ook niet te zeggen.

In de Nederlandse taal kan ik een gedetailleerd verhaal schrijven (eventueel voorzien van voorbeelden en plaatjes) over mijn bevindingen.
Maar helaas zie ik het niet zitten om dit dan weer in goed Engels te vertalen en op de goede plek in de genoemde Bug Tracker te rapporteren.

Misschien kan (en wil) iemand mij daarmee helpen?
Ik wil graag mijn medewerking verlenen aan de community, maar ik ken ook mijn eigen beperkingen......
De Titanic was gebouwd door professionals.
De Ark door amateurs.

Gebruikersavatar
Gio73
Berichten: 133
Lid geworden op: 18 apr 2016, 17:21
Locatie: Limburg
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door Gio73 » 10 sep 2017, 20:59

Dit is al gemeld en in versie 3.2.1 is dit aangepast.

Edit:
link https://www.phpbb.com/community/viewtop ... &t=2407186
Mvg Gio.
Styles

LourensvanUrk
Berichten: 5
Lid geworden op: 29 aug 2017, 12:08
Locatie: N.O.P / Flevoland
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door LourensvanUrk » 11 sep 2017, 18:01

Gio73 schreef:
10 sep 2017, 20:59
Dit is al gemeld en in versie 3.2.1 is dit aangepast.

Edit:
link https://www.phpbb.com/community/viewtop ... &t=2407186
Het probleem wat wij hebben, is dat juist bij de versie van phpBB 3.2.1 dit probleem optreed.
Terwijl alles wél goed werkt als ik de files van phpBB 3.2.0 in de desbetreffende map plaats.
De Titanic was gebouwd door professionals.
De Ark door amateurs.

Gebruikersavatar
Gio73
Berichten: 133
Lid geworden op: 18 apr 2016, 17:21
Locatie: Limburg
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door Gio73 » 12 sep 2017, 19:50

LourensvanUrk schreef:
11 sep 2017, 18:01
Gio73 schreef:
10 sep 2017, 20:59
Dit is al gemeld en in versie 3.2.1 is dit aangepast.

Edit:
link https://www.phpbb.com/community/viewtop ... &t=2407186
Het probleem wat wij hebben, is dat juist bij de versie van phpBB 3.2.1 dit probleem optreed.
Terwijl alles wél goed werkt als ik de files van phpBB 3.2.0 in de desbetreffende map plaats.
Oke mijn fout had eroverheen gelezen :oops:
Mvg Gio.
Styles

Jim
Berichten: 3900
Lid geworden op: 21 feb 2007, 14:53
Locatie: Groningen
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door Jim » 13 sep 2017, 10:01

Om hier nog even op terug te komen, ik zie dat de bug net (met wat extra details) op phpBB.com is gerapporteerd.
Zie: https://tracker.phpbb.com/browse/PHPBB3-15359
Jim Mossing Holsteyn - Beheerder
Documentatie | Algemene voorwaarden | Wiki

Heb je suggesties over het verbeteren van phpBB.nl of andere site-gerelateerde vragen? Stuur me een PB!

LourensvanUrk
Berichten: 5
Lid geworden op: 29 aug 2017, 12:08
Locatie: N.O.P / Flevoland
Contacteer:

Re: Foto's met ingesloten Exif zijn niet te plaatsen.

Bericht door LourensvanUrk » 17 sep 2017, 08:38

Ergens ben ik er wel blij mee, dat deze "uitdaging" toch ook bij anderen voorkomt.
Ik was al even bang dat het alleen maar bij ons voorkwam, en dat zou betekenen dat er dan bij ons iets mis zou zijn.

Ik heb aangegeven link gevolgd, en ik zie dat er ook al bekend is wat de oorzaak is.
De originele afmetingen van de foto's blijven in de Exif staan en die informatie wordt gebruikt voor de controle, ook al is de foto inmiddels verkleind.
En ik zie zelfs dat mijn foto gebruikt kan worden bij het vinden van de oplossing :D .

Fijn dat er zo snel gereageerd, en actie ondernomen wordt.
Nu nog afwachten wanneer de definitieve oplossing komt, maar daar heb ik alle vertrouwen in.
En op dit moment werkt alles bij ons (via een work-around) ook goed, dus er is geen haast bij.

Hartelijk dank voor de ingezette actie's, en de terugkoppeling hier!
De Titanic was gebouwd door professionals.
De Ark door amateurs.

Plaats reactie